EDITORS COMMENTS
This 17th century print depicts the City of Angers, a historic city located in Maine-et-Loire, Pays de la Loire, France. The image, created between 1600 and 1650, showcases the city's stunning architecture, with the Angers Cathedral taking center stage. The cathedral, a masterpiece of Gothic architecture, is adorned with intricate details, including flying buttresses, pointed arches, and ornate sculptures. The print, created with a combination of brush, ink, and possibly watercolor paint or pigments on parchment or animal material, offers a glimpse into the religious and cultural heritage of the city during this period. The presence of the cathedral underscores the significance of Christianity in the region, which was a dominant force in European society during the 1600s. The print also features the River Loire, which flows through the city and is a prominent geographical feature of the region. The Dutch influence is evident in the detailed rendering of the cityscape, which is reminiscent of the Low Countries' artistic tradition.
